Abstract

This paper provides the results of the application of integrated approach to drill the longest extended reach well which has ever been drilled in Odoptu-more field (North Dome) in Sakhalin. Although many extended reach drilling (ERD) wells have been already drilled by the operator in Odoptu-more field, extreme reach wells always require new solutions. Reaching remote reservoirs by applying standard well design of Odoptu-more field was not possible due to high standpipe pressure (SPP) and equivalent circulating density (ECD) in 8 ½-in production section. Engineering study resulted in partial upsize of a well design and change 9 5/8-in casing to liner followed by remaining challenges: 9 5/8-in liner could not be delivered to required depth due to string buckling. Several key technical solutions were implemented in the project thus allowing to deliver the longest well accident-free. Those solutions included well design modification allowing to drill 8 ½-in production section to reach remote reservoirs and 9 5/8-in liner delivery to the required depth using "mud over air" flotation technique for the first time in the project. Having applied integrated approach, the project team broke a new record in drilling the longest well at Odoptu-more field with total measured depth 8699m, ERD ratio 4.89 and Directional Difficulty Index (DDI) of 7.6 (Alistair W. Oag 2000). Drilling extreme reach ERD well unlocked opportunities for the operator to reach and put into the production more distant offshore oil-bearing reservoirs from the land rig without changing existing pad facilities.
